The U.S. has imposed new sanctions on several Chinese entities for 'knowingly engaging' in transporting Iranian oil — a violation of Washington's curbs on the Islamic Republic.

. World powers including the U.S. and some European countries, as well as Saudi Arabia, have blamed the attack on Iran, but Yemeni Houthi group — supported by Tehran — have claimed responsibility. Tehran has denied involvement.

The new sanctions show that Iran is still a "potential flashpoint" between the U.S. and China, said analysts at risk consultancy Eurasia Group. Dan Brouillette, deputy secretary of the U.S. Energy Department, had said earlier in September that Washington and pledged to restore crippling sanctions on the Islamic country aimed at putting pressure on its economy.
